The multi-log2N network is an abstract parallel switch architecture created by vertically stacking multiple copies (planes) of a log2N network with log2N stages[1-4]. In this paper we present the conditions respectively for rearrangeable nonblocking and strictly non-blocking multi-log2N networks are introduced. A stonishingly, it is shown that the same nonblocking conditions hold regardless of whether the multi-log2N networks deploy one-to-one connections or multi-connections. The newly introduced normalized subconnection concept and CIG(Connection-Intersection Graph) allow to ease the analysis of intersecting multiconnections and connection-assignment in the network. In particular Virtual Degree concept of a CIG facilitates characterization of the nonblocking conditions for the multi-log2N networks.
